Southern Fried Chicken Dinner

This classic Southern staple is a crowd-pleaser, and for good reason. Crispy on the outside, juicy on the inside – what’s not to love?

Ingredients

  • 2 lbs chicken pieces
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 2 tsp paprika
  • 1 tsp garlic powder
  • 1 tsp onion powder
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p black pepper
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• Vegetable oil for frying

Step-by-Step Instructions

1. In a large bowl, combine flour, paprika,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per.
2. Pour buttermilk into a separate large bowl.
3. Dip each chicken piece into the buttermilk, then coat in the flour mixture.
4. Heat about 1/2-inch of v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
5. Fry chicken until golden brown and cooked through.

Biscuits and Gravy Dinner

Now, we’re talkin’ about a Southern classic that’s hearty, comforting, and downright delicious. Biscuits and gravy – what’s your favorite way to enjoy this combo?

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 4 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1/2 cup cold butter
  • 3/4 cup milk
  • 1 lb sausage, cooked and crumbled
  • 2 cups gravy

Step-by-Step Instructions

1. Preheat oven to 425°F.
2. In a large b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, and salt.
3. Cut in cold butter until mixture resembles coarse crumbs.
4. Add milk and stir until dough forms.
5. Roll out dough and cut into rounds.
6. Bake biscuits for 12-15 minutes, or until golden brown.
7. Serve with sausage and gravy.
